FRETBOARD CHALLENGE #9

Fretboard Challenge #9 starts NOW! - Submission deadline -  Midnight 15th July 2015

Voting starts 17th July 2015 - Voting ends 11.30pm 31st July 2015

A new voting system will be in place for this challenge, voters can pick their top 3 favourite entries.

First choice gets 5 points - Second choice gets 3 points - Third choice gets 1 point

Entry with the most points wins.

Winner will be announced just before midnight 31st July 2015
